‏ Deuteronomy 32:8

32:8  a God is sovereign over and concerned with all nations and has allotted their land in accord with his own purposes (see Ps 74:17  b; Acts 17:26  c).

• the Most High (Hebrew ‘Elyon): Abraham learned this name for God when he encountered Melchizedek (Gen 14:19  d). This ancient name describes God’s universal sovereignty.

• assigned lands: One evidence of God’s sovereignty was his distribution of lands to the nations (see Gen 10  e).
